public Task <TransactionReceipt> SafeMintRequestAndWaitForReceiptAsync(string to, string uri, CancellationTokenSource cancellationToken = null)
        {
            var safeMintFunction = new SafeMintFunction();

            safeMintFunction.To  = to;
            safeMintFunction.Uri = uri;

            return(ContractHandler.SendRequestAndWaitForReceiptAsync(safeMintFunction, cancellationToken));
        }
        public Task <string> SafeMintRequestAsync(string to, string uri)
        {
            var safeMintFunction = new SafeMintFunction();

            safeMintFunction.To  = to;
            safeMintFunction.Uri = uri;

            return(ContractHandler.SendRequestAsync(safeMintFunction));
        }
 public Task <TransactionReceipt> SafeMintRequestAndWaitForReceiptAsync(SafeMintFunction safeMintFunction, CancellationTokenSource cancellationToken = null)
 {
     return(ContractHandler.SendRequestAndWaitForReceiptAsync(safeMintFunction, cancellationToken));
 }
 public Task <string> SafeMintRequestAsync(SafeMintFunction safeMintFunction)
 {
     return(ContractHandler.SendRequestAsync(safeMintFunction));
 }